Format of the IFSC Code PUNB0673700
The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Punjab National Bank, has an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the breakdown: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): Show the bank code. For Punjab National Bank, these letters represent the bank's short name.
- 5th character: Is always zero and is kept for future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Rudhauli, Distt.Jaunpur (Up) in Po -Sarpatahan.

How to Use IFSC Code PUNB0673700 for Online Transfers?
Once you have the IFSC Code PUNB0673700 for the Rudhauli, Distt.Jaunpur (Up) branch of Punjab National Bank in Po -Sarpatahan, you can start with your fund transfers using any digital method:
NEFT
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code PUNB0673700. Transfers are processed in batches. Suitable for personal and business payments.
RTGS
Used for pay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.
IMPS
Instant 24×7 transfers. You need the recipient's account details and Punjab National Bank IFSC Code PUNB0673700.
Whatever method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is highly important. If there is any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for Punjab National Bank Rudhauli, Distt.Jaunpur (Up) in Po -Sarpatahan, it can result in delayed or failed transactions.
